There is lots to see and do on the farm and to begin with we will be busy lambing over the Easter holiday.
In addition to this calves will be born up to June and piglets will be appearing throughout the year along with chicks and ducklings. There is never a dull moment on the farm so pop in and see how a family farm is run in the 21st Century.
Honeysuckle Farm has a massive indoor area devoted to a straw play area. Here large bales of straw are arranged for children (and adults too of course) to play and explore.
All the ice cream sold on the farm is made freshly on the premises every day. The milk from the cows is placed in a pasteuriser and then combined with cream in a freezer unit and then sold straight to the public.
